It could mean reviving the style of pulp fiction. Pulp fiction was known for its cheaply printed, mass - produced stories often with exciting and sometimes lurid content. Maybe it's about bringing back that kind of fast - paced, plot - driven storytelling.
One way is to write new stories in the pulp fiction style. Use the same kind of over - the - top characters, fast - paced plots, and exciting settings.

The Gimp in 'Pulp Fiction' is a rather disturbing character. He is kept in a box by Zed. His presence adds to the dark and twisted nature of the story. He seems to be a sort of captive or plaything in the strange and violent world that the characters inhabit.
